I really think it is part of the package when you have wooden floors, all it can take is a small stone on you shoe and you can cause damage, I think best bet is to take shoes off in the home, no wooden floor is mark free,

Only way to really get rid of them is to refinish the floor. Use the wax as a less drastic solution, or a little tung oil to make them less visible.
